摘要
An unprecedented highly stereoselective synthesis of pyrrolo[1,2-d][1,4]oxazepin-3(2H)-ones has been accomplished via photoredox/N-heterocyclic carbene (NHC) relay catalysis. A wide range of substituted dibenzoxazepines and aryl/hetereoaryl enals were well accommodated under the organic photoredox catalysis- promoted amine oxidation to generate the imines, followed by a NHC-catalyzed [3 + 2] annulation reaction to achieve excellent diastereo- and enantioselectivities of the dibenzoxazepine-fused pyrrolidinones.
